#062626 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#062626 is composed of 2.4% red, 14.9%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 0% yellow and 85.1% black. It has a hue angle of 180 degrees, a saturation of 72.7% and a lightness of 8.6%. #062626 color hex could be obtained by blending #0c4c4c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#062626

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010404 is the darkest color, while #f2fd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#062626

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#151717 is the less saturated color, while #012b2b is the most saturated one.
